Chicago Bears

Should Irv Smith Jr. and the Minnesota Vikings go their separate ways before free agency, then he might end up getting some interest from within the division. The Chicago Bears could fall into this category, given how little Cole Kmet has contributed in 2022 so far with increased expectations on his shoulders.

The Bears are a team in flux right now. Their offensive line is an abomination, and even after trading for Chase Claypool from the Pittsburgh Steelers, more must be done next spring to maximize Justin Fields’ obvious talents under center.

Fields flashes moments of genuine quality. The consistency needs to improve, but moving both Robert Quinn and Roquan Smith from the defensive side of things before the trade deadline is the biggest indicator yet that Chicago’s thrown in the towel and is now turning its attention to 2023 and beyond.

Building around Fields is absolutely critical. An upgrade at the tight-end position would go a long way to achieving that, and although there are risks attached to signing Smith, the reward is also extremely high, given the player’s outstanding skill set.

Acquiring additional knowledge of how the Vikings run things under Kevin O’Connell only sweetens the pot for Chicago in this scenario.
